This video features a head-to-head comparison between the Glock 19 and the Ruger RXM, presented by Kevin Michalowski, an editor for USCCA/Concealed Carry Magazine. The comparison focuses on shooting performance at an outdoor range, with Michalowski evaluating which pistol he shoots better based on target groups. Both firearms are striker-fired and chambered in 9mm.

Quick Summary

The Glock 19 and Ruger RXM, both 9mm striker-fired pistols, were compared for shooting performance. Expert Kevin Michalowski found the Glock 19 produced a slightly tighter shot group on the target, though both were deemed acceptable.

How do the Glock 19 and Ruger RXM compare in shooting performance?

In a direct comparison, the Glock 19 demonstrated a slightly tighter shot group on the target than the Ruger RXM. Both pistols are striker-fired and chambered in 9mm, and both were considered acceptable performers by the presenter.

What are the key specifications of the Glock 19 mentioned?

The Glock 19 is a 9mm striker-fired pistol with a standard capacity of 15+1 rounds. It is a popular choice for concealed carry and general use due to its balance of size and capacity.
